Data & Analytics: Healthcare Fraud Detection
Description
DEA needs a way to facilitate analysis of health care fraud and abuse, especially those impacting government health programs. Federal government healthcare insurance programs include Medicare, Medicaid, TRICARE, VA, and others. The Health Care Fraud and Abuse Control Program (HCFAC) was created to unite DOJ and HHS in their efforts to combat fraud.
